Ingredients You Need Packed spring mix greens - usually a combo of baby greens, spinach, arugula, or the like Ripe peaches - lightly soft when squeezed, but not squishy, soft, or bruised Burrata - similar to mozzarella, but a bit softer and creamier in the center Fresh basil leaves - more or less to taste Sliced prosciutto - optional

Peaches, Burrata & Prosciutto with White Balsamic Vinaigrette Once

Directions for Peach Burrata Salad: Make the balsamic glaze: Combine the extra-virgin olive oil, peach balsamic vinegar, and honey. Whisk until emulsified. Add a pinch of flaked sea salt and a few turns of the fresh pepper grinder and whisk until combined. Toast the pine nuts (optional but highly recommended):
